Christian counseling

Care, Support, and Healing

Westside believes in the value of Christian counseling, both in the interactions within the Body and through professionals. As such, Westside has allowed professional counselors to lease space in the church in order to support our community and operate their business.

These counselors can also connect you with other mental health professionals and services in the Atlanta area. You are welcome to contact them directly with any questions. Their practices are independent; they are not operated in any way by the church.

If finances are keeping you from seeing a counselor, we would love to get you started. Apply for a Counseling Subsidy request.

Counselors

Christie Pettit

Christie Pettit, MTS, MA, is a Licensed Professional Counselor who specializes in the integration of psychology and theology into wellness care and counseling for caregivers (those working in emotionally demanding professions, such as counseling, social work, ministry, parents).

Mecall Pearson

Mecall Pearson, MA is a Licensed Professional Counselor who has been in practice for 13 years. Her work focuses on the integration of psychology and theology with individual adults and couples in the areas of premarital, marital, and sex therapy; anxiety and depression; life transitions; and spiritual formation, among others.

Tim Lane & Associates

Tim Lane, M.Div, D.Min. Counseling. Tim has been in pastoral ministry and counseling for over 30 years. His approach is holistic in that he engages both the study of theology and psychology to help those he counsels. Tim enjoys working with individuals, as well as couples.

Safe church

Safe Church Policy and Abuse Prevention Guidelines

Atlanta Westside is committed to protecting the vulnerable, caring for survivors, and holding those who abuse power accountable for sexual, physical, emotional or spiritual misconduct; to educating our leadership, staff, and members relating to such matters; and to establishing reporting and response procedures relating to these issues.
